No aunties or grandmothers for Oscar-Nominated Actress Michelle Yeoh


Born in Malaysia to an affluent family, Yeoh almost had a career as a ballet dancer. When an injury sealed off that option, she ventured into the Hong Kong film industry, initially playing the – no surprise – damsel in distress. She wasn’t happy to just watch her male counterparts perform dangerous but choreographed stunts. Yeoh started her action career in hit films like Yes, Madam (1985) and Police Story 3: Super Cop (1992) in which she starred opposite Jackie Chan. Since then, Yeoh has performed in an enviable range of roles, often portraying women who are strong, elegant and subversive. Through her work in projects such as Gunpower Milkshake (2022), Crazy Rich Asians (2018) and Shang-Chi and the Legend of the Ten Rings (2021), the actor has proved to be a one-woman battering ram against the stereotypes that surround Asian women.
